A method for controlling access of machine type communications device is provided by the present invention. The method includes: configuring an access priority to a machine type communications device; a network side configuring a corresponding access control parameter for an access priority needing an access control according to the current network load information, and sending the access priority needing the access control and the access control parameter to the machine type communications device; and according to an access priority of the machine type communications device and the received the access priority needing the access control and the access control parameter, the machine type communications device judging whether an access request can be initiated. A system for controlling access of the machine type communications device is also provided by the present invention.

The present invention discloses a method and a system for implementing domain selection during a terminated call, wherein, the method comprises: an application server (AS) sending, according to a received call request message, a query request message to a home subscriber server (HSS); the HSS querying, according to the query request message, a packet switching (PS) domain mobility management network element to obtain information of a called terminal and/or a network accessed by the called terminal in the call request message; the HSS feeding back the obtained information of the called terminal and/or the network accessed by the called terminal to the AS; and the AS selecting a domain to which a call message is to be routed according to the information of the called terminal and/or the network accessed by the called terminal. The present invention can greatly reduce the number of the signalings between the PS domain mobility management element and the HSS, avoids various limitations of the signaling loads generated by the HSS on network deployment, is convenient for the network deployment, and ensures the implementation of services.

The present invention provides a method and system for implementing emergency location. The method comprises: a User Equipment (UE) initiating an emergency call, and initiating a SUPL position procedure to a security user plane location platform (SLP); and the SLP obtaining location information of the UE through the SUPL position procedure, and providing the location information of the UE to a location request function (LRF). Using the method, the SUPL position procedure is initiated by the UE when the emergency call is initiated and the SLP is not required to support the Session Initiation Protocol (SIP), thereby simplifying design of the SLP. Furthermore, it is clear to the UE that the UE is a qualified SET, so the location request initiated by the UE can certainly be responded correctly, thereby ensuring successful implementation of the emergency call process.

The present invention discloses direction correcting apparatus and method thereof for a movable radiation inspecting system having a moving device. The direction correcting apparatus comprises: a direction detecting device for detecting a moving direction of the moving device and generating a detecting signal indicating the moving direction; a direction control device for controlling the moving direction of the moving device; and a control unit for calculating a deviation value between the moving direction and the predetermined direction based on the detected signal received from the direction detecting device, and the direction control device is driven according to the deviation value to correct the moving direction to the predetermined direction. The direction correcting apparatus according to the present invention can automatically control the movable radiation inspecting system to move linearly in a predetermined direction during working, which enhances automatic control degree, and has a simple structure with installing easily and reduced cost. And it also does not influence the normal running of the inspecting system on a road while not inspecting.

A control method for discharging condensed water from a movable air conditioner is provided. No manual operation is necessary to empty the condensed water container. When the condensed water level is higher than a predetermined water level, the conditioner enters into a strong drainage mode operation. Condensing temperature increases and a pump for spraying is activated. The evaporating and draining speed increase as well. Evaporated condensed water will be discharged outdoor as air discharged from the condenser by the exhaust pipe; the rest of the condensed water will flow downward from the condenser to a water tank. When condensed water level bellows the predetermined water level, the conditioner exits the strong drainage mode and enters into a normal operation mode. The heat exchange efficiency of the condenser is also improved by utilizing the condensed water spray circulation system.

A method and a system for acquiring information of Machine Type Communication (MTC) user equipment (UE) are provided. The method comprises the steps of: an MTC GateWay (MTC GW) acquiring the information of the MTC UE which currently requests to attach to a network or has attached to a network from a mobility management network element; the MTC GW sending the information of the MTC UE acquired from the mobility management network element to an MTC Server. The method and the system can control the MTC UE in real time and intelligently.

The present invention relates to a composite yeast suitable for high concentration alcohol fermentation from sugar-containing raw materials, characterizing in that the composite yeast comprises any kind of dried yeast selected from Brewers yeast Saccharomyces cerevisiae Hansen of Saccharomyces cerevisiae, grape wine yeast Saccharomyces uvarum Beijerinek, and nutritious materials which are necessary for yeast growth, the nutritious materials include: the dried yeast 40-70 parts by weight, a nitrogen source 20-40 parts by weight, a phosphorous source 5-10 parts by weight, an other inorganic salt 2.5-5 parts by weight, a trace vitamin 1-2.5 parts by weight and a bacteriostatic 0.5-1.2 parts by weight. The present invention further relates to a method for preparation of the composite yeast suitable for high concentration alcohol fermentation from sugar-containing raw materials. Using the composite yeast of the present invention to proceed with sugar fermentation can increase fermentation alcoholicity, decrease residual sugar content, and allows the final alcoholicity of standard raw material, such as sucrose to attain to 14.5-15.5% v/v, and the amount of the residual reducing sugar in the fermentation mash is 0-0.1 wt %.

A method for producing cellulosic ethanol is disclosed, which comprises the following steps: adding the medium containing the source materials of cellulose and/or hemicellulose to fermentation reaction vessel; adding cellulase to fermentation reaction vessel, and inoculating Candida lusitaniae; running simultaneous saccharification fermentation (SSFs) with the combined action of cellulose and Candida lusitaniae, and obtaining cellulosic ethanol by separation. Candida lusitaniae used in SSFs in present invention has higher ethanol tolerance and a higher ethanol production rate, it can use cellulose and hemicellulose as source materials and effectively produce cellulosic ethanol with cellulase in SSFs.

The invention relates to a method of judging the thermostability of a protein, comprising the steps of calculating an analytical value specific to a test protein by a principal component analysis based on the amino acid composition of the protein calculated from the data of the amino acid sequence of the protein or the nucleotide sequence of the gene and comparing the analytical value with an analytical value of a protein which is retained by a thermostable organism and corresponds to the test protein, and further relates to a program for allowing a computer to execute processing for judging the thermostability of a protein by the method, and a computer readable recording medium having recorded the program thereon.

The present invention discloses a solid state detector module structure, comprising: an upper support plate and a lower support plate provided opposing to each other, a collimator provided between the upper support plate and the lower support plate for collimating the incident rays; and solid state detector arrays provided between the upper support plate and the lower support plate at the rear side of the collimator in the transmitting direction of the rays, wherein the solid state detector arrays comprises an upper and lower rows, with the upper row of the solid state detector array fixed under the upper support plate, and the lower row thereof fixed on the lower support plate. The present invention further discloses a radiation imaging system having the same. The solid state detector module structure of present invention decreases the scattering of ray beams, increases the capabilities of scattering resistance and the definition of image and enhances inspection speed compared with prior art.
